Embrace Digital Flashcards

Traditionally, students have used physical flashcards to memorize facts, figures, and concepts. While effective, this method often has limitations in terms of portability and adaptability. Digital flashcards, however, offer a more interactive and efficient way to study. Platforms like Quizlet, Anki, and Brainscape allow students to create customized flashcards that can be accessed from any device, whether on a phone, tablet, or computer.

One of the most valuable features of digital flashcards is the integration of spaced repetition algorithms. Spaced repetition works by presenting information at increasing intervals of time, ensuring that students review material just before they are likely to forget it. Research shows this technique significantly boosts long-term memory retention compared to cramming. Additionally, many platforms include multimedia support, allowing students to add images, audio, or even diagrams to their cards, making the learning process more dynamic.

Adopt Online Study Groups

The advent of social media, messaging platforms, and video conferencing tools has revolutionized the way students can collaborate. Online study groups provide a space where students can work together, exchange ideas, and learn from one another, regardless of their geographical location. Tools such as Zoom, Microsoft Teams, and Discord are now commonly used for creating virtual study environments.

These groups not only allow students to divide topics and teach each other but also provide a strong sense of accountability. Knowing that others rely on you to contribute can motivate consistent study habits. Moreover, study groups foster a sense of community and emotional support, which is particularly valuable during stressful exam seasons. Students who feel less isolated in their academic struggles are more likely to stay focused and resilient.

Explore the Usefulness of Virtual Reality

Virtual Reality (VR) is no longer limited to the world of gaming—it is rapidly becoming a powerful tool in education. VR can provide immersive, interactive experiences that dramatically enhance the learning process. For example, medical students can use VR simulations to practice surgical procedures or dissect a human body in a risk-free environment. History students, on the other hand, can virtually walk through ancient civilizations, battlefields, or historical landmarks, gaining perspectives that textbooks alone cannot provide.

The strength of VR in education lies in its ability to engage multiple senses at once. By immersing students in a realistic environment, VR helps reinforce abstract or complex concepts, making them easier to understand and remember. Studies suggest that experiential learning—learning through doing—can increase comprehension and retention more effectively than passive reading. As VR technology becomes more accessible, its role in education will likely continue to expand.

Utilize Educational Apps and Platforms

Educational apps are now abundant, offering students specialized learning experiences across a wide variety of subjects. Many of these apps incorporate elements of gamification, turning the process of studying into something that feels more like playing a game. For instance, Duolingo uses a point system, streaks, and interactive exercises to make learning languages engaging. Apps like Photomath or Socratic allow students to solve complex math problems by simply taking a photo, guiding them step by step through the solution.

In addition to subject-specific apps, there are broader platforms like Khan Academy, Coursera, or EdX that offer free or affordable access to structured lessons created by experts. These platforms allow students to learn at their own pace, revisit difficult concepts, and test their knowledge through practice quizzes. The flexibility and interactivity of such resources make them highly effective alternatives—or complements—to traditional study methods.

Take Advantage of AI-Powered Tutoring

Artificial Intelligence (AI) has made remarkable progress in the field of personalized education. AI-powered tutoring systems, such as ChatGPT or Carnegie Learning, offer individualized learning experiences tailored to a student’s strengths and weaknesses. Unlike static textbooks, AI tutors can analyze a learner’s progress, identify gaps in knowledge, and adapt lessons in real time to address those weaknesses.

For instance, if a student struggles with algebra but excels in geometry, an AI tutor can spend more time reviewing algebraic principles while maintaining a faster pace through geometry lessons. This level of personalization ensures that no student is left behind and that time is used more efficiently. AI tutors also provide instant feedback, reducing the frustration that often accompanies delayed grading or vague answers. As AI continues to develop, its ability to enhance test preparation will only improve.

Leverage Multimedia Learning

Beyond VR and apps, multimedia learning in general has proven to be highly effective for studying. Videos, podcasts, infographics, and interactive websites can all make difficult material easier to digest. For example, platforms like YouTube host countless educational channels that break down complex topics into engaging, easy-to-follow explanations. Podcasts can be an excellent way to review material while commuting or exercising, making study time more flexible.

By engaging multiple senses—visual, auditory, and sometimes even kinesthetic—multimedia resources cater to different learning styles. Visual learners may benefit from diagrams and videos, while auditory learners may absorb information better through podcasts or recorded lectures. Using multimedia strategically helps students cover the same material in varied ways, reinforcing retention.

Practice with Online Simulations and Quizzes

Another innovative way to prepare for tests is by using online simulations and practice quizzes. Many websites and apps allow students to take mock exams under timed conditions, helping them build test-taking stamina and manage exam anxiety. Simulations mimic real-world scenarios, making them particularly effective in applied fields like science, business, or engineering.

For example, students studying finance might engage in stock market simulations to apply theoretical knowledge. Nursing students might complete patient care scenarios that challenge them to make decisions under pressure. These practice tools not only solidify knowledge but also build confidence by preparing students for the format and pace of real exams.

Combine Traditional and Modern Methods

While technology offers countless innovative study solutions, traditional methods should not be dismissed. Note-taking, summarizing, and handwriting key points still play a vital role in reinforcing memory. Combining these techniques with modern tools often yields the best results. For instance, students might use handwritten notes for initial comprehension, digital flashcards for revision, and online study groups for collaborative discussion.

This blended approach leverages the strengths of both worlds—traditional methods’ simplicity and proven effectiveness, and modern tools’ adaptability and interactivity. Students who diversify their study methods are more likely to stay engaged, avoid burnout, and achieve higher test scores.
